We offer PhD and MPhil supervision in English in areas compatible with the research interests of our academic staff including: History of the Book Literature, Medicine, and Science Literature and War Literature, Art, and Film Literature and Adolescence Life Writing Gender and Sexuality Renaissance and Early Modern Romantic and Victorian 20th Century and Contemporary PhD students complete an independent research project under the guidance of a supervisory team. The maximum period of registration permitted before thesis submission is 4 years full-time / 7 years part-time. Active research (including all experimental work, laboratory work, field work, and data collection) will typically take 3 to 3.5 years full-time / 6 to 6.5 years part-time. On completion of active research students may request approval to register for a writing-up period of up to 12 months. The period of active research and writing-up together must not exceed the maximum registration period. The thesis should not normally exceed 80,000 words and must make an original contribution to knowledge and contain work of publishable quality. The thesis must then be defended in a viva voce (oral) examination before a degree can be awarded.

Entry requirements

For international students

You must hold a UK undergraduate (Bachelor's) degree with at least First-Class or Upper Second-Class honours or an equivalent qualification from a recognised overseas institution. We would also normally expect applicants to hold a Master's degree.
